Ac-YVAD-CHO (also known as L-709049) is a potent, selective, and reversible peptide-based inhibitor of caspase-1 (interleukin-1β converting enzyme, ICE) with a Ki of approximately 0.76 nM. It is highly selective for caspase-1 over other caspases, such as caspase-2, -3, -4, -5, -6, -7, -8, -9, and -10. Ac-YVAD-CHO acts by binding to the active site of caspase-1, preventing the proteolytic cleavage of pro-interleukin-1β (pro-IL-1β) and pro-interleukin-18 (pro-IL-18) into their mature, active inflammatory forms, thereby suppressing pyroptosis and inflammatory responses. While primarily utilized as a research-use-only reagent to study inflammasome activation, apoptosis, and pyroptosis, it has also been investigated in preclinical models of inflammatory diseases, acute pancreatitis, endotoxemia, and breast cancer.
